Policy leader

Example roles/ organisations

  • Department of Health

  • Regional/local health agencies

  • Health regulators

  • Policy officers

Responsibilities in health data governance

  • Accountable for the full policy cycle, from development to implementation and optimisation

  • Creates the policies, strategies, and legislative/operational frameworks within which other stakeholders operate (regionally, nationally and internationally)

  • Oversees compliance and enforcement of policies

Why data governance matters to them

Data governance will support:

  • the development of new policy decisions based on insights gained from good quality data

Key relationships that these stakeholders need to form and manage

Policy leaders must work with government leaders to establish regulatory oversight through policy and legislative instruments. They must work with health system leaders and health data partners to build a policy environment that can support innovation through the better use of health data.
